About Weobley

Weobley is a historic civil parish in Herefordshire, England, known for its rich heritage as a former market town. Today, it is celebrated as one of the county's distinctive black and white villages, featuring an array of charming timber-framed buildings. While it retains the historical status of a town, Weobley now identifies itself as a village, making it an interesting area for planning applications related to conservation and development.

Planning Activity in Weobley

In the last 24 months, 160 planning applications were submitted near Weobley. Of these, 76% were approved, with an average decision time of 52 days.

This is below the national average of approximately 87%, which may reflect stricter local policies, sensitivity of the area, or higher levels of speculative applications. Pre-application advice is particularly worthwhile near Weobley.

The average decision time of 52 days is within the government's 8-week statutory target for minor applications, indicating an efficient planning department.

The most common application types near Weobley were tree works (42), full planning applications (11), listed building and heritage (10). The significant number of tree-related applications is typical for areas with mature tree cover or active tree preservation orders.

In terms of development scale, 4 medium-scale applications, 72 smaller schemes were submitted. The absence of major applications suggests the area is primarily characterised by smaller-scale improvements and extensions rather than large new developments.

10 planning appeals were lodged, of which 4 were allowed and 5 were dismissed (44% success rate). This relatively high appeal success rate suggests that the local authority may be refusing some applications that the Planning Inspectorate considers acceptable.
